The invention relates to the technical field of chargers for electric vehicles, in particular to an external high-temperature-resistant shell of a charger for an electric vehicle. The charger comprises a charger body, supporting points are formed at the four corners of the bottom of a placing assembly and a heat insulation assembly, the contact area of the heat insulation assembly and the ground is reduced through the supporting points, the charger body and the placing assembly are movably connected, and a heat dissipation assembly is arranged on the surface of the charger body and used for adsorbing heat on the surface of the charger body. Meanwhile, the heat dissipation assembly generates water drops on the inner wall of the heat insulation assembly and the surface of the charger body in the working process, the charger body is secondarily cooled in the flowing process of the water drops, meanwhile, the water drops absorb heat of an inner cavity of the heat insulation assembly, and the heat insulation assembly is movably connected with the charger body and used for guiding the water drops on the surface of the charger body. And the heat insulation assembly discharges the water drops out of the interior of the charger body through contacting with the external temperature.
